Abstract

Methodology for the synthesis of a series of carbocyclic indole carbazole natural product analogs is presented. The chemistry involves construction of the core indole, followed by attachment of double bond tethered side chains of three and four carbon lengths. The bottom carbocyclic ring system is formed through a ring closing metathesis reaction, and allows the installation of four, five, and six member ring sizes.
